Early life
[edit]Sunrise Adams was born in St. Louis, Missouri and raised in Pickton, Texas.[2][better source needed] In high school, she is noted for being the first female football player of her high school.[3]
Career
[edit]In 2002, Adams shot episode; "House Sitting" for the Cinemax softcore series; The Best Sex Ever.[4] After years of mainstream modeling, including for Pony International,[5] Adams signed with Vivid Entertainment.[3] One of her favorite directors to work with became Chi Chi LaRue.[6]
Her first movie with Vivid was Portrait of Sunrise.[3] She was nominated for Best Actress by AVN in 2003, losing to Jenna Haze.[7] That same year, she appeared in the skateboarding movie Grind.[8] In June 2003, she appeared with Steve Hirsch on Your World with Neil Cavuto.[5]
In 2004, she won the award for Best Oral Sex Scene – Film, alongside Randy Spears, for Heart of Darkness. On August 2, 2004, she appeared with Savanna Samson on Fox News's The O'Reilly Factor, to promote their book How to Have a XXX Sex Life. Weeks later, Adams and Samson were named in a lawsuit by Fox News producer Andrea Mackris that The O'Reilly Factor host Bill O'Reilly "launched into a vile and degrading monologue about sex" on the phone to Mackris immediately after the two porn stars appeared on the air.[9] In October 2004, she appeared in an episode of the Australian television comedy series Pizza: Special Deliveries.[10] In 2005, Adams ended her contract with Vivid Entertainment to pursue a relationship with someone who Adams described as wanting her to "be normal." She moved back to Texas and worked as a loan officer and in real estate.[1]
Adams returned to the porn industry and signed a contract with Vivid Entertainment in 2006. Stating that she "was going to come back and do just a little bit of boy/girl, and mainly girl/girl", but ultimately decided to "do it all". That same year, she launched her first website, which has since been taken down.[1]
Personal life
[edit]Adams is the niece of porn star Sunset Thomas.
